The Quantum Leap: Why Bits Are So Last Century
Let’s get this straight: classical computers are basically binary dinosaurs. They store information as bits, either a 0 or a 1. That’s it. Now, picture a qubit. Instead of being confined to a sad little 0 or 1, it can exist in a superposition – both at the same time. It’s like Schrodinger’s cat, except instead of a cat, it’s raw computational power.
Entanglement? That’s where it gets really freaky. Imagine two qubits linked together, no matter how far apart they are. Change the state of one, and the other instantly changes too. Spooky action at a distance, as Einstein called it. This entanglement allows quantum computers to explore a mind-boggling number of possibilities simultaneously. So while your puny laptop is chugging through calculations one at a time, a quantum computer is exploring the entire solution space at once.
What does this mean for AI? It means faster machine learning algorithms, less need for massive datasets, and the ability to model intricate relationships within data that are currently impossible. What kind of applications will we be seeing then?
Drug Discovery: Simulating molecular interactions is computationally intensive. Quantum AI will make this easier, speeding up the time to create new drugs.
Financial Modeling: Quantum machine learning is also capable of making predictions to give any investor that chooses to embrace this technology a competitive edge.
Climate Modeling: Creating more accurate and detailed climate models leads to better informed policy decisions.
Materials Science: You can design novel materials with specific properties, like lighter, stronger alloys or superconductors.
Logistics Optimization: Travel routes will improve for travelers, which makes the quantum AI extremely business-friendly.
The ability to efficiently solve optimization problems is a key strength of quantum computing. Quantum Quibbles: The Challenges Ahead
Don’t get me wrong. Quantum AI isn’t all sunshine and algorithms. Building and maintaining these machines is insanely expensive and complex. You need a team of PhDs just to keep the thing from imploding. And let’s not forget the quantum algorithm issue: programming a quantum computer isn’t exactly like coding in Python. It requires a whole new skill set, and the talent pool is thinner than my wallet after a coffee run.
